How much does Dekton cost per sq ft?

Dekton surfaces cost between $60 and $160 per square foot fully installed. Material-only costs range from $55 to $115 per square foot. The total price varies heavily depending on color tier, slab thickness, fabrication complexity, and local dealer rates.

What are the disadvantages of Dekton?

Despite its durability, Dekton can still potentially crack and chip. This wouldn't be such a problem if Dekton wasn't so hard to repair. Its extreme hardness can make it more challenging to fix than some other countertop materials.

Is Dekton cheaper than granite?

No, Dekton is generally not cheaper than granite; it is typically more expensive or sits at the higher end of the price spectrum. While average granite costs $70–$200 per sq. ft., Dekton usually runs between $80–$160 per sq. ft., often exceeding quartz and granite due to its complex manufacturing and specialized installation requirements.

Can I put a hot pan on Dekton?

Is Dekton heat-resistant? Dekton is designed to withstand hot objects (saucepans, frying pans, coffee makers, etc.) and electrical apparatus that give off heat. The use of mats or other protection is also recommended for longer periods of time, especially for 4 and 8 mm Dekton surfaces.

Do you need to seal Dekton?

No, Dekton does not need to be sealed. Because it is a highly durable, ultra-compact surface with near-zero porosity, it will not absorb liquids or harbor bacteria. This eliminates the need for any sealing, specialty treatments, or regular reapplication.

What size is a jumbo slab of Dekton?

Dekton jumbo slabs typically measure 130" × 64" (approximately 330 cm×163 cm). These ultra-large formats are highly versatile and are regularly available in several thickness options for different projects.

What does Windex do to granite countertops?

Since granite countertops have a sealant on them to keep them shiny and stain-resistant, you want to avoid using anything too acidic or basic on the granite. Frequent use of vinegar, Windex or bleach will dull the granite and weaken the sealant. Instead, a little soap and water should do the trick.

Can I put hot pans on Dekton?

Yes, Dekton resists temperatures up to 400°C, tolerating contact with hot cookware like pans and coffee makers. For longer exposure, particularly with thinner profiles (4mm or 8mm), use trivets or heat mats for protection.

Does turmeric stain Dekton?

Natural and composite stone worktops have varying degrees of porosity – however Dekton is completely stain proof. Even the toughest stains – think red wine, turmeric, vinegar, coffee or bleach and harsh chemicals – won't leave a mark.
